Brian Weick
Academic Background
B.S. in Mechanical Engineering from Union College
M.S. in Mechanical Engineering from the Virginia Polytechnic Institute and State University
Ph.D. in Materials Engineering Science from the Virginia Polytechnic Institute and State University
Teaching Interests
- Material Science
- Manufacturing Processes
- Tribology
Research Interests
- Surface science and the tribological (friction and wear) behavior of materials
- Pedagogical experiments for introductory materials science courses, and engineering design principles applied to mechanical engineering ducation and materials science education
- Characterization of polymeric and composite materials for use in engineering applications (e.g., mechanical, thermal, and viscoelastic properties)
- The influence of manufacturing and processing conditions on the mechanical and tribological behavior of injection-molded polymers and polymer composites
- Design of simulatory test equipment for evaluating the friction and wear performance of advanced materials when they are used in actual applications
